Understanding Bankroll Management
Bankroll management refers to the strategy of managing your money, ensuring you can continue to play for longer periods and enjoy your gaming experience. This approach is essential not just for slot players but for anyone involved in gambling. Proper bankroll management helps mitigate losses, enhances winning potential, and allows for a more enjoyable casino experience.
Set a Budget Before You Start
One of the first steps in effective bankroll management is setting a budget. Decide how much money you can afford to spend on slots without it affecting your financial obligations. This budget should be separate from your essential spending, such as bills and groceries.
When setting your budget, consider the duration of your gaming session. For instance, if you plan to play for a few hours, think about how much you are comfortable losing during that time. This allocation will help you avoid overspending and the temptation to dip into funds intended for other purposes.
Choose the Right Slot Machine
Different slot machines come with various betting limits, return-to-player (RTP) percentages, and volatility levels. Selecting the right slot can significantly impact your bankroll management. Look for machines with a higher RTP, as they tend to pay out more over time. Additionally, consider your bankroll when choosing a machine. If you have a smaller budget, opt for lower denomination slots where your money can last longer.
Divide Your Bankroll
Once you have set a budget, divide your bankroll into smaller portions. By segmenting your bankroll, you can manage your spending more effectively and reduce the risk of losing your entire budget in a single session. For example, if you have a budget of $200, consider playing with $20 per session. This method allows you to have multiple gaming experiences and can help prevent impulsive decisions that lead to significant losses.
Set Winning and Losing Limits

Establishing limits is a critical aspect of effective bankroll management. Set a limit for both wins and losses. For instance, if you double your bankroll, consider cashing out some of your winnings rather than continuing to play with all of it. On the flip side, if you reach a predetermined loss limit, it’s time to walk away. This discipline can help prevent chasing losses and the emotional decisions often associated with it.
Monitor Your Playtime
Time management is just as important as financial management in the realm of slots. Set a time limit for your gaming sessions to help regulate how much you play. Extended gaming sessions can lead to fatigue, which may cloud your judgment and lead to reckless betting. Be mindful of how long you’ve been playing and schedule breaks to step away from the machine, refresh your mind, and reassess your strategy.
Avoid Chasing Losses
One of the most significant pitfalls players face is the urge to chase losses. If you’re on a losing streak, the temptation to increase your bets to try to win back lost money can be strong. However, this can lead to further losses and a rapid depletion of your bankroll. Stick to your predetermined limits and accept that losses are part of the gaming experience. Resist the urge to reclaim losses by betting more than you had initially planned.
Take Advantage of Bonuses and Promotions
Modern online casinos often offer bonuses and promotions, including free spins, deposit matches, and loyalty rewards. These can provide you with additional playing funds or opportunities to try new games without risking your own money. Be sure to read the terms and conditions associated with these bonuses, as there may be wagering requirements that must be met before withdrawing winnings.
Know When to Walk Away
Possibly one of the most vital tips in bankroll management is knowing when to walk away. If you’ve reached your loss limit, or if you’re feeling fatigued or frustrated, it’s essential to step away and take a break. Leaving the casino on a high note, especially after a win, can help you maintain a positive relationship with gaming in the long run.
